How to Transfer WordPress From One Server Or Host to One more

Posted in WordPress on Aug 27, 2014

Introduction:

There are numerous articles that include the method of transferring a WordPress blog site from one particular server or host to another but I’ve observed that most of them still left me asking concerns soon after reading through them. I am a quite visible man or woman and hope the adhering to report and visuals (Post with photos offered: Url is below this report) aid you get your WordPress website transferred effectively. The adhering to posting was compiled from firsthand expertise of transferring two WordPress blogs from a Godaddy hosting account to my individual dedicated linux server.

Action #one -Backup Your WordPress Database:

Most internet hosting accounts consist of PhpMyAdmin which is what you will use to backup the WordPress database. The approach definitely is just not that difficult. The to start with issue you can want to do is uncover PhpMyAdmin in just your hosts regulate panel. After you have logged into PhpMyAdmin you can expect to will need to do the next.

Click on the databases you want to back up. It will be situated on the top rated still left region of the monitor.
Click on “Export” on the major instrument bar of PhpMyAdmin.
Full the subsequent techniques.
In the Export box make sure all of the tables are highlighted and if they’re not click on on “Choose All”
In the Options box make certain to find the adhering to selections in addition to the default configurations. 1.) Increase Drop Table/Look at/Process/Perform two.) Insert Car_INCREMENT benefit 3.) Enclose table and field names with backquotes 4.) Total inserts 5.) Use Hexadecimal for BLOB
And lastly, toward the bottom of the display make absolutely sure you pick “Save as file” and then type a file title that correlates to your web site and click “Go”. Which is it, your Databases should now be backed up on your local travel.

Phase #2 Transfer all of your WordPress information to the new server:

For the time staying I am not likely to go over this stage in extraordinary element since there are so lots of various approaches this can be done. I selected to use the FTP consumer FileZilla to total this job which is free. If any of you would like me to insert extra info on this stage of the approach make sure you let me know and I will include it to this write-up.

Stage #three Make a new Databases on your new server/host.

If you happen to be making use of Cpanel this undertaking is exceptionally uncomplicated but need to be a incredibly similar approach on other command panels.

Simply click on “MySQL databases wizard”
Enter a Databases name. This could be WordPress or just about anything else you would like. Then click “upcoming stage”.
Enter a Username and Password. Notice: The Password will have to be entered 2 times and make absolutely sure it is secure. (variation of numbers,letters, and situations) Then click on “future stage”.
Choose “All Privileges” and click on “upcoming move”. That’s It!

Crucial Notice: Make sure you compose down the Database Identify, Username, and Password or you will have to go again and uncover that info afterwards.

Action #4 Edit the WPCONFIG.php

At this level you should really have by now copied all of your WordPress information to the new server and we now will need to modify the WPCONFIG.php file with the new Databases facts. At the time in Cpanel you will need to full the adhering to methods.

Simply click on “File Supervisor”.
Find “Net Root” and make absolutely sure “display concealed information” is selected(Might not be needed but much better protected than sorry).
Discover WPCONFIG.php in just the file supervisor. Depending on the place you copied the WordPress files on the server this file need to be situated in WordPress’s root listing. (This means it is not situated in wpcontent or wpadmin, it can be located in the same directory as all of the WordPress folders)
After you track down WPCONFIG you can want to click on on the mouses right button and select “Edit”.
You now have to have to change 3 (probably four) distinctive things in the file.

Databases Name
Username
Database Password
Database Host (If you are web hosting WordPress on your own server this should really be localhost but could change relying your internet hosting circumstance. If you happen to be doubtful you are going to need to have to make contact with your administrator)

Note on Charset Worth: This benefit have to match the worth of your aged Databases. I left it at the default environment and anything worked properly but I have study that owning an incorrect charset can lead to compatibility troubles within the Databases.
Preserve Modifications to the file and you might be done.

(adsbygoogle = window.adsbygoogle thrust()

Action #five Import your old Database tables into your freshly included Databases.

This is a move that caused some critical troubles for me when I very first tried out transferring a WordPress blog. Whithout finishing this move your new databases will not function simply because it doesn’t contain any of the tables or information and facts from your WordPress run website. There are a pair of choices to total this process and your option must really centered on the size of your databases backup. If you are databases is greater than 10mb in size you can expect to probably have to have to use third bash computer software to comprehensive the undertaking. If you are Database backup is lesser than 10mb in dimensions you can use PhpMyAdmin to full the import.

Possibility #one Using PhpMyAdmin(Databases under 10mb in measurement)

Adhere to these actions when utilizing PhpMyAdmin to comprehensive the import.

Simply click on PhpMyAdmin in Cpanel and login.
Click on on the Databases you created before. This databases must have a zero next to it symbolizing that it would not comprise and tables. It should in the higher still left hand aspect of the display.
Simply click on the “Import” tab found on the upper navigation toolbar.
Click on on “Browse” and discover the Database backup that you earlier saved to your nearby travel.
Click on “Go” and permit PhpMyAdmin tackle the rest.

Presuming you are databases backup was considerably less than 10mb in dimension you need to now be all set to roll.

Possibility #2 Employing BigDump(Databases in excess of 10mb in sizing)

One particular of the WordPress weblogs I transferred expected the use of BigDump which is an astonishingly useful tool. Really don’t be fearful to use it, it truly is incredibly simple to use. Observe these methods if you are using BigDump to full the import.

Build a momentary folder on your server making use of “File Manager” in Cpanel. The recommended identify for the folder is “Dump” but it won’t truly issue.
Upload bigdump.php and your database backup(illustration – WordPress.sql) into the “Dump” non permanent” folder.
You now will need to edit bigdump.php with the identical method you employed to edit WPCONFIG.php earlier. Use file manager in cpanel, correct click on bigdump.php, click on “edit”, and then progress to modify DB host, DB title, Username, and Password. Help save alterations!
You now have to have to load bigdump.php in your browser. Open your favored browser and enter the area of bigdump.php (example: http_//www_yourdomain_com/dump/bigdump.php) As soon as loaded you can see the BigDump menu and you should see your database backup stated.
Simply click “Start out Import” and let BigDump go to work.
You will see an exercise site and will see a prompt down below the exercise web page informing you when BigDump has completed the task.

Last Phase: Will not fail to remember about your Nameservers!

Based on your situation you will probably will need to change your Nameservers with your area registrar. In some predicaments you can go on to use the Nameservers presented by the domain registrar as long as you make the vital modifications on your new server/host. It really should be noted that a great deal of other folks counsel switching Nameservers previously in the system but I chorus from carrying out that mainly because of some troubles I experienced with DNS on my server the to start with time I tried the transfer.

In Closing:

I hope you uncovered this write-up useful and if any individual would like me to insert a lot more aspects on any of methods in the process be sure to allow me know. If you found this write-up useful I would greatly value you sharing it with others.

If you would like to see this write-up with photographs, click right here: Post with Pictures

By Ryan Kazinec

Leave a Reply

Your email address will not be published. Required fields are marked *